Conversion number between cup (metric) [c] and teaspoon (metric) [tsp (metric)] is 50. This means, that cup (metric) is bigger unit than teaspoon (metric).

Definition of cup (metric) unit: ≡ 250.0×10−6 m³. Metric cup = 250 mL = 250.0×10−6 m³
Definition of teaspoon (metric) unit: ≡ 5 ml. Metric teaspoon is exactly 5 mL = 5.0×10−6 m³
